Transaction 229bdbe36acb5027f2d101ef84f323c1614889c8bf916072f360ecd806378539

2 Input
1 Outputs
  • 229bdbe36acb5027f2d101ef84f323c1614889c8bf916072f360ecd806378539:0
  • value  33000000
    address  1LmSXcKtsVHgxPEkbqVtDzVUEPpBX8Aewd